So, the style of therapy that I offer, which works extremely well online, is called Mindfulness Therapy. The whole focus of Mindfulness Therapy is to teach you very effective, practical ways of managing your anxiety or depression.


This means looking at the underlying structure of your emotions. What do I mean by the structure of emotions? Well, every emotion is associated with some form of underlying imagery. An emotion is created by the way that we see the emotion or thought in the mind.


If, for example that imagery is very large then that will produce very intense feelings. If the imagery is positioned above us in our inner psychological space then we will feel overwhelmed. That's why we use terms like feeling overwhelmed or feeling that your emotions are getting on top of you, feeling weighed down by your anxiety or depression, etc. These are visual phrases referring to a visual psychological process.


So, this is a very important area that we explore during Mindfulness Therapy sessions. We want to see this imagery, because when you can find out more about the structure of that imagery then you have choices, then you can begin to change that imagery in a direction that leads to change in the emotion.


When you change the imagery you change the emotion.


Then you can literally feel that you are getting on top of the situation, you are getting on top of your emotions, because we see our self on top of the emotion. That is exactly what is happening psychologically. Now we can take charge of that process by bringing mindful concentration and conscious awareness to examine the structure of our emotions.


So, this is one part of the mindfulness-based online therapy that I offer.


Another part of the mindfulness therapy process is learning how to change your relationship to your emotions, entirely, so that you are not compelled to identify with those emotions and become a prisoner of the emotions that get triggered. It is learning to break free from those emotional habits and this is made possible more consciousness of those habits. the more you illuminate emotional habits, the less power they have, the more the imagery will change, and the more you will feel the sense of choice, of freedom in relationship to those emotions.


So, those are two of the processes that we explore during mindfulness therapy, and each of these sessions can be very powerful, indeed, in helping you fundamentally change the inner landscape of your emotions.

So I'm often asked is online therapy as effective as in person therapy? And the answer is yes it is, certainly.


For the vast majority of people online therapy is just as effective as therapy in person, especially if you use Skype or similar video platform so you can see each other. That's the key ingredient. You must be able to see each other to really have good communication which is so important for effective psychotherapy. So if you can see each other then in my opinion there is no appreciable difference between online therapy and therapy in the therapist's office.


Now online therapy does offer some advantages. Clearly it's more convenient for you the client, because it means you can conduct your therapy sessions from home or from work or even in your car. All you need is a quiet place and a good internet reception and then you can conduct online therapy.


So people like the convenience, and people living in remote areas or for people living abroad, if you're based in a foreign country, you may not have access to the right kind of psychotherapist. And so online therapy gives you greater options for getting the kind of help that you are looking for from managing emotional problems such as anxiety or depression or addiction.


A lot of people like the greater privacy offered by online therapy. You don't have to wait in a therapist's office or similar public environment like that. You can conduct your sessions in the privacy of your own home and that's a big factor especially if you are struggling with a difficult set of emotions that you might be experiencing such as with depression or with addiction. So that greater level of privacy from your point of view is often just what we're looking for.


The other advantage of online therapy is that it's more comfortable for you as well. It's much less intimidating than the more typical clinical based therapy that's offered in a psychotherapist's office setting. So, in online psychotherapy we are learning how to change our relationship to our thoughts and to our emotions. Most of the time we have a very poor relationship the thoughts and emotions in the mind; we tend to either try and avoid them or we react to unpleasant thoughts and emotions with some form of aversion or resistance. Now, on on the golden rules that is so important for you to understand is that any form of avoidance or aversion or resistance will simply reinforce the underlying patterns of reactive thinking and the underlying core emotion itself that is causing the problem. It's only when you bring consciousness and friendliness to the underlying emotions and negative thoughts that you can begin to regain some control and begin to produce change in those emotions and thoughts. This is a very important principle in mindfulness therapy and it is what we will be exploring in great detail during the online therapy sessions.


It's really learning how to essentially sit with your emotions in the same way that you might sit with a child who is in pain or a friend who is distressed in some way. You know that the most important thing that you can do is to be present with them - to be present with an open mind and an open heart. Being present with an open mind, well that's the development of consciousness. Being present with an open heart, well that's developing the friendliness aspect of mindfulness that is so powerful for producing healing.


When you develop a relationship based on consciousness and friendliness then you are learning essentially how to be present with your emotions, with your thoughts, with your painful memories, with your trauma, without becoming lost in the habit of reactivity. If you do not feed that habit of reactivity then you create the right conditions in which emotions and thought patterns can begin to change. You begin to regain choice and some sense on control.


So, developing a relationship that is conscious and friendly is absolutely central to producing change in anxiety or depression, trauma, and also for overcoming compulsive emotions and addictions. Learning to sit with the contents of your mind is central. In that process, of course, you are developing a new identity, a new sense of your self as not being the contents of your mind. You are learning to break free from that identification with the contents of your mind. You are learning to be the observer, a much bigger sense of your self, it is the one that is able to be aware and conscious with the contents of mind, and this is central for producing healing.
